bizzard4
Messages postés155Date d'inscriptionvendredi 12 décembre 2003StatutMembreDernière intervention15 février 2009
-
29 juil. 2006 à 20:41
coockiesch
Messages postés2268Date d'inscriptionmercredi 27 novembre 2002StatutMembreDernière intervention13 septembre 2013
-
31 juil. 2006 à 09:07
J'ai 3 questions a poser.
Je vous le dit d'avance que je suis sur un clavier englais alors pas d'accents.
Premierement, j'aimerais savoir comment, si c'est possible, de rafraichir la page avec une commande PHP.
Deuxiemement, quand je delete une ligne de donnees dans ma base SQL le ID continue a monter. Exemple :
Je delete la ligne avec le ID 2, qunad je Browse la table la ligne existe plus (pas afficher) mais qunad je cree un nouvelle account il met le ID 3. Comment faire pour qu,il reprennne au ID 2 ? (ID est en auto-increment)
Troisiemement, comment faire afficher de quoi sur une page sans rafraichir ?
audayls
Messages postés373Date d'inscriptionsamedi 9 juillet 2005StatutMembreDernière intervention11 août 2008 30 juil. 2006 à 00:37
Salut,
Je ne connais pas en MySQL donc pour la deux c'est foutu
La troisième je la comprends pas mais je peux te repondre pour la premiere (c'est déjà pas mal :-P)
Tu fais : "header('Refresh: 0; URL="'.$_SERVER['PHP_SELF'].'"');"
(tu remplaces bien entendu "0" par le nombre de seconde (si je me souviens bien) avant le rafraichissement)
apacheswiss
Messages postés154Date d'inscriptionmercredi 13 octobre 2004StatutMembreDernière intervention22 août 2007 30 juil. 2006 à 01:34
pour l'ID...
C'est normal. tu as mis en autoincrément... donc mysql a un conteur... qui ne fait que monter... même si tu DROP ta table, le conteur ne change pas...
peut-être utilises tu phpmyadmin... lors d'un backup d'une base de donnée il te demande si tu veux sauvegarder la valeur de l'autoincrément de ta table..
pour ta question, je ne pense pas qu'il y ai de moyen possible.. ou alors cherche autour de comment changer la valeur de l'autoincréement... mais je ne vois pas vraiment l'intérêt de mettre en autoincrément si tu veux pas qu'il fasse comme ca...
il te suffit de gérer toi même l'ID avec la commende SELECT MAX(ID) FROM XXXX
coockiesch
Messages postés2268Date d'inscriptionmercredi 27 novembre 2002StatutMembreDernière intervention13 septembre 20134 30 juil. 2006 à 11:15
Salut!
* Ca explique comme s'en passer, mais des fois, c'est utile...
ALTER TABLE `table` AUTO_INCREMENT=15
;)
* Y'a deux possibilités: soit tu as pas encore fait de sorties vers le navigateur, auquel cas, tu peux faire:
header( 'location: page.php' );
exit;
Sinon, c'est du HTML, surement pas du PHP
* Troisiemement, comment faire afficher de quoi sur une page sans rafraichir ?
>> Javascript, notamment AJAX
@++
R@f
www.allpotes.ch: Photos, humour, vidéos, gags, ...
"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"
Vous n’avez pas trouvé la réponse que vous recherchez ?
bizzard4
Messages postés155Date d'inscriptionvendredi 12 décembre 2003StatutMembreDernière intervention15 février 2009 31 juil. 2006 à 07:12
Pour les commendes de header, c'est foutu il me balance une erreur en disant que les commendes header doivent etre dans le header. Bon je ne peu po vrm faire cela a cause de la facon que jai fait mon site. Mais pour le moment le ID c'est pas trop important juste enervant. La premiere question ba va faloir que les admins fasse F5... haaaaaa stuuu plateee loll
Pi la derniere question cetait juste une question pour savoi si c'est possible mais je crois bien que non.
coockiesch
Messages postés2268Date d'inscriptionmercredi 27 novembre 2002StatutMembreDernière intervention13 septembre 20134 31 juil. 2006 à 09:07
Salut!
Si, si, pour la dernière question, fait une recherche AJAX sur le net... C'est très à la mode et ça marche d'enfer ;)
@++
R@f
www.allpotes.ch: Photos, humour, vidéos, gags, ...
"On dit que seulement 10 personnes au monde comprenaient Einstein. Personne ne me comprends. Suis-je un génie???"